ANALYSIS OF THE INFLUENCE OF CORPORATE SOCIAL RESPONSIBILITY ON CORPORATE PERFORMANCE (Empirical Study on Manufacture Companies Listed on Stock Exchanges in Indonesia Periode 2010 - 2012 )

Abstract

The purpose of this study is to determine the influence of corporate social responsibility on corporate performance. Samples were taken as much as 252 which consists of 84 companies listed on the Indonesia Stock Exchange in 2010- 2012. The variables used in this study are (ROE (return on equity), CSR (corporate social responsibility), CAR (Cumulative abnormal returns. DER (debt to equity ratio), SG (Sales growth), Beta, EU (Unexpected earnings ) as control variables.The results Showed that CSR does not have a significant influence on Return On Equity (ROE) as a measurement of financial performance and the company's cumulative abnormal return (CAR) as a performance measurement of the company's market. In the future studies are advised to conduct research with other variables in addition to Corporate Social Responsibility (CSR) which may affect the company's financial performance and corporate markets.
